3 EUMETSAT SAF s EUMETSAT European Center for Operational Meteorological Satellites, Darmstadt, Germany SAF s Satellite Applications Facilities are decentralized operational processing centers of EUMETSAT located in member countries SAF objectives - To develop, produce, disseminate, and archive operational products - Commitments related to (mainly) EUMETSAT missions - Current EUMETSAT missions: MSG and EPS/Metop - Future EUMETSAT missions: MTG, EPS-SG, Sentinel-6 (with NOAA) COSMIC-IROWG 2017, Estes Park, CO, September

6 ROM SAF CDOP-3 vision Overall theme - Radio Occultation Meteorology Main activities - Produce radio occultation products for EUMETSAT and other missions - Continuation of existing operational products (from CDOP-2) - Develop new products for EPS-SG: Day 2 ionosphere products - Products and software for NWP, climate applications, and space weather - Regular releases of ROPP with new features and routines - Generation of Climate Data Records through reprocessing Work is centered around three main areas - NWP: established field - Climate applications: emerging field - Ionosphere products: new field COSMIC-IROWG 2017, Estes Park, CO, September

8 Processing of RO data from Level 1A L1B (bending angle) processing: Based on ROPP_PP wave optics algorithm Ionosphere correction from linear combination of L1 and L2 bending angles Statistical optimization based on fitting to BAROCLIM background climatology L2A (refractivity) processing: Based on ROPP_PP Abel inversion L2B (1D-Var) processing: Based on ROPP_1DVAR 1D-Var algorithm Using ECMWF background and L2A refractivity observations as input L3 (gridding) processing: Based on ROMCLIM package (non-public package) Gridding of Level 1B, 2A, 2B, and other L2 variables (TPH, PBLH, geopotential height, dry temperature and pressure) Zonal latitude bands, Monthly mean climatologies COSMIC-IROWG 2017, Estes Park, CO, September

12 ROM SAF reprocessing plans Reprocessing 1 - Generation of Climate Data Records (CDR) version Based on L1A excess phase data from EUMETSAT HQ and UCAR - RO data for Offline processing - Generation of Interim Climate Data Records (ICDR) version Based on Metop L1A excess phase data from EUMETSAT HQ - RO data for 2017 present Reprocessing 2 - Generation of CDR version Based on L1A excess phase data from EUMETSAT HQ (and others, TBD) - Planned activity in CDOP-3 ( ) COSMIC-IROWG 2017, Estes Park, CO, September
13 Contents of ROM SAF CDR V1.0 Data records: GRM-28-R1: Multi-mission ( ) GRM-29-R1: Metop-A and B ( ) GRM-30-R1: COSMIC ( ) GRM-32-R1: CHAMP ( ) GRM-33-R1: GRACE ( ) Contents: - Bending angles (Level 1B) - Refractivity and dry temperature (Level 2A) - Temperature, humidity, pressure (Level 2B) - Surface pressure, tropopause height (Level 2C) - Gridded data of all variables, including geopotential height (Level 3) COSMIC-IROWG 2017, Estes Park, CO, September
14 Reprocessing 1 (RE1) Climate Data Records (CDR) version 1.0 RE1 part A: } Part A based on EUMETSAT L1A Metop data } ~3.5 M profiles processed to profiles and Level 3 gridded data } Processing completed in September 2017 RE1 part B: } Part B based on UCAR L1A COSMIC, CHAMP, GRACE, Metop data } ~11 M profiles processed to profiles and Level 3 gridded data } Processing completed in May 2017 COSMIC-IROWG 2017, Estes Park, CO, September
15 CDR V1.0 status Status: The dataset CDR V1.0 is currently undergoing validation (S. Syndergaard, talk; J. K. Nielsen, poster; H. Gleisner, poster) Beta release of CDR V1.0 has been provided for beta testers (e.g. A. K. Steiner talk) EUMETSAT Delivery Readiness Review (DRR) planned for end of 2017 Data records expected to be released in Q1, 2018 and will become available at the ROM SAF website for download: Interim-CDR The CDR V1.0 dataset will be extended through the generation of ICDRs by a continuous offline processing every month The ICDR datasets will be based on Metop data Pre-operationel ICDR production planned for November 2017 Operational ICDR production planned for January 2018 COSMIC-IROWG 2017, Estes Park, CO, September

24 NRT Monitoring on ROM SAF website Monitoring of NRT Products: NWP Model and Data Flow - Completion of new NRT monitoring system - Became official system on ROM SAF website on 1 st May Faster, more comprehensive and more flexible than the old system New features - Side-by-side comparisons, e.g. refractivity-vs-bending angle, GRAS-A vs GRAS-B - Stats for groups of data, e.g. all COSMIC, all RO, all-but-gras - More plots, e.g. QC statistics, histograms of the occultation azimuth - Daily statistics, in addition to the existing monthly ones - Statistics on the reception of RO data at the Met Office, and statistics of the cost function in the Met Office assimilation system - Global maps of means, observation counts, departures etc, at a range of heights COSMIC-IROWG 2017, Estes Park, CO, September
25 New Federate Activity in CDOP-3 - Proposal for Federate Activity (FA) between ROM SAF and Wegener Center, Graz - New activity in ROM SAF CDOP-3-2 year activity funded by Austria FFG ATROMSAF1 project - Presented at ROM SAF Steering Group meeting on 11 May Updated proposal prepared for the SG (proposal currently undergoing financial validation) - KO meeting took place on June 2017 at DMI - Objectives: - Characterize structural uncertainty between ROM SAF ROPP and WEGC rops processing chains - Sensitivity of 1D-Var to choice of error-covariance matrix - Validation of gridded products against RAOBs, MIPAS, SABER COSMIC-IROWG 2017, Estes Park, CO, September
